I honestly wouldnt even give this place one star! I have worked here and never in my life have seen anything like this! I used to live in R.I./ Ct and I have worked in some very high end retirement homes in Mystic Ct... but working here..ROACHES falling from the ceilings.. bugs in residents food and having no answers to give these people. Mercury being exposed on the thermostats in all residents rooms. No structure no activities for these people. ALWAYS narcotics missing and no results or activity towards finding the truth. No protocols. Supervisor? Nonexistent. Head nurse doesnt even stay for 2nd shift to get to know the staff. Alarms going off for no reason.. fire alarm will turn on with out explanation maintenance will run down and shut off whole system with out finding the source and fixing it properly. The rotation of people in and out provides zero stability for the residents. Zero safety for staff and residents at night time. No proper locks on the building so ANYONE can walk in at anytime. No lights in the parking lot which lead to a Male trying to get into my car as I was trying to leave after my shift! You report to your superiors and in the chain of command but that only leads to them being mad at you for 'knowing' too much. Dont work here if you have half a brain. They hire and fire for ANY reason. They arent trying to fix issues or create a great place for staff or most importantly the residents.

I worked at big elm. The main issue at big elm is, they are always short staffed! I have seen multiple residents left up in their wheelchairs for over 12 hours. I worked with several coworkers who had no signs of compassion towards the residents, at times I could hear yelling. After 1st shifts leaves they often leave residents soaking wet, urine dripping from their wheelchair, or bed. I have seen some nasty things during my short stay as employee. In addition, on 3rd shift...All most every employee will go into the 'day room' which is for the residents and sleep... Some slept for 3-5 hours. During the night shift, residents were lucky if they got changed on a timely manner. In addition, I've heard CNA's speak to the residents as if they were DOGS. The food served looks like its all frozen or from a can. Everyday I worked residents complained how hungary they were, and snacks were at times impossible to locate. Please, please never take your beloved family there! Management is also an issue, they spend their time on less important matters, instead on focusing on how to enrich the lives if their residents. Lastly, the building is old and needs major renovations.
